Introduction to Tray Bike Racks

Tray bike racks are a type of bike rack that has gained popularity in recent years due to their ease of use and versatility. These racks feature a tray-like design that allows bikes to be placed on them, making it easy to load and unload bikes from vehicles. Tray bike racks are designed to carry a variety of bike types and sizes, from road bikes to mountain bikes, and even electric bikes.

The main advantage of tray bike racks is that they provide a secure and stable way to transport bikes. They are typically attached to the rear of a vehicle, such as an SUV or a truck, and can be adjusted to fit different bike sizes. Tray bike racks also often come with additional features, such as wheel straps and frame locks, to provide extra security and protection for the bikes.

Weight Capacity

The weight capacity of a tray bike rack is a crucial factor to consider. You need to ensure that the rack can hold the weight of your bike, as well as any additional gear you may be carrying. A rack with a higher weight capacity will provide more stability and security, reducing the risk of damage to your bike or the rack itself. When checking the weight capacity, make sure to consider the weight of the heaviest bike you plan to carry, as well as any additional gear such as panniers or bike locks.

The weight capacity of a tray bike rack can vary greatly, ranging from 20 to 60 pounds per bike. If you have a heavy bike or plan to carry multiple bikes, look for a rack with a higher weight capacity. Some racks also have a maximum weight capacity for the entire rack, so be sure to check this as well. It’s also important to consider the distribution of weight on the rack, as uneven weight distribution can affect the stability of the rack.

Compatibility

Another important factor to consider is compatibility. You need to ensure that the tray bike rack is compatible with your vehicle, as well as your bike. Check the rack’s compatibility with your vehicle’s make and model, as well as the type of hitch or mounting system it uses. Some racks are designed for specific types of vehicles, such as SUVs or trucks, so be sure to check the compatibility before making a purchase.

In addition to vehicle compatibility, you also need to consider bike compatibility. Some racks are designed for specific types of bikes, such as road bikes or mountain bikes, so be sure to check the compatibility before making a purchase. Look for a rack that can accommodate bikes with different wheel sizes, tire widths, and frame styles. Some racks also have adjustable trays or arms, which can provide more flexibility and accommodate a wider range of bikes.

Can I use a tray bike rack on a vehicle with a spare tire?

Yes, it is possible to use a tray bike rack on a vehicle with a spare tire, but you may need to purchase an adapter or a specialized rack designed for this purpose. Some tray bike racks are designed with spare tire clearance in mind, while others may require additional hardware to accommodate the spare tire. It’s crucial to check the manufacturer’s specifications and recommendations before making a purchase.

When using a tray bike rack on a vehicle with a spare tire, you should also ensure that the rack is properly installed and secured to prevent any damage or interference with the spare tire. You may need to consult with the manufacturer or a professional installer to determine the best solution for your specific vehicle and rack combination. By taking the necessary precautions, you can safely transport your bikes on a vehicle with a spare tire using a tray bike rack.

How do I install a tray bike rack on my vehicle?

Installing a tray bike rack on your vehicle typically involves attaching the rack to the vehicle’s hitch receiver. This process usually requires some basic tools, such as a wrench or socket, and may involve tightening bolts or clamps to secure the rack in place. It’s essential to follow the manufacturer’s instructions and recommendations for installation to ensure a safe and proper fit.

Before installing the rack, you should also ensure that your vehicle’s hitch receiver is in good condition and rated for the weight capacity of the rack and bikes. You may need to consult with a professional installer or the manufacturer’s customer support if you encounter any difficulties during the installation process. Additionally, be sure to test the rack’s stability and security before loading your bikes to ensure a safe and enjoyable transport experience.

Can I use a tray bike rack on a vehicle with a trailer hitch?

Yes, tray bike racks are designed to be used on vehicles with a trailer hitch, and they typically attach to the hitch receiver. However, you should ensure that the rack is compatible with your vehicle’s hitch size and class. It’s also essential to check the weight capacity of the rack and the hitch to ensure that it can handle the weight of your bikes and any other loads.

When using a tray bike rack on a vehicle with a trailer hitch, you should also consider the overall length and clearance of the rack and bikes. Ensure that the rack and bikes do not extend beyond the vehicle’s rear bumper or interfere with the vehicle’s tailgate or rear doors. By choosing a rack that is designed for use with a trailer hitch and following the manufacturer’s instructions, you can safely and securely transport your bikes using a tray bike rack.
